Canadian Aviation Heritage Invitational


Canadian Aviation Heritage Invitational 2011
The competition will showcase restored aircraft which make up Canada's rich heritage and they will be judged in three categories:  Classic, Vintage & Warbird.  If you have a replica aircraft it may also be eligible to compete for the "Peoples Choice" Award.  If you would like to enter your aircraft in the competition please contact us at info@canadianairrace.ca for an information package.

2011 Air Show Approved by Airport Commission

We wish to thank the Huronia Airport Commission which has approved the use for 2011 of the airport facility, so the air show will be returning to Midland for a second year.  The dates are July 16th & 17th, 2011 so mark your calendars and get ready for another great line up of WWII warbirds you will only see at the Battle of Britain Air Show.

This years show theme is the "Siege of Malta 1941", we will take you back to a place in time where a small but valiant group of Canadian, British and Commonwealth airmen defended the small island post of Malta in the Mediterranean.  Stay tuned as we will be posting aircraft as they are booked as well as stories on some of the local veterans who took part in the defence of Malta.
